Output f3308a19c301f1891f26b00571656fbe6d5005731837c0bfb7abc8ba18b8dfb1:55

value
180609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be61c511611342c6da24f3576a0e0efcc4741237 OP_EQUAL
address
3K3fSA1K94aKLQXWWKEfZqEpST6Q8MytUA
transaction
f3308a19c301f1891f26b00571656fbe6d5005731837c0bfb7abc8ba18b8dfb1
spent
true